Description

XMASS is a single phase liquid xenon (LXe) detector, designed for a program of physics targets. As a first step in the program, the XMASS-I detector started operation with 832 kg of LXe in the sensitive volume from Sep. 2010. GEANT4 tools are used for the detector simulation to understand the detector response and background. In the simulation detailed structure and processes are required to reproduce background such as detector surface events and Cherenkov events. We present details of the geometry and processes used in the XMASS simulation in this paper
